Kolb's Models
Theoretical frameworks by David Kolb that describe the experiential learning cycle, involving concrete experience, reflective observation, abstract conceptualization, and active experimentation.
Fleming's Models
Educational models describing different learning styles, typically including visual, auditory, reading/writing-preference, and kinesthetic modalities.
Learning Styles
Refers to the theory that individuals have preferential ways of absorbing, processing, and retaining information, including visual, auditory, reading/writing, and kinesthetic modes.
Personality
The combination of characteristics or qualities that form an individual's distinctive character, influencing behavior, preferences, and interactions with others.
